Following an investigation by the Detroit Police Department (DPD), the Wayne County Prosecutor’s Office has charged Mario Carl Neal, 19, of Detroit, in connection with the fatal shooting of Kemajai Darden, 23, of Redford.
Medics arrived on the scene and pronounced the victim deceased.
It is alleged that Neal produced and fired a rifle multiple times at the victim, fatally wounding him, before fleeing the scene. An investigation by our department led to the arrest of Neal on July 17th.

🕛 CURFEW REMINDER
Detroit City Code Sec. 29-3-11: It is unlawful for a minor to be on a public street, sidewalk, playground, vacant lot, or other public place:
For minors aged 15 years and under: 10 p.m. through 6 a.m.
For minors ages 16 and 17: 11 p.m. through 6 a.m.

CHARGED ⚖️
Following an investigation by the Detroit Police Department (DPD), the Wayne County Prosecutor's Office has charged a 15-year-old juvenile male, of Detroit, in connection with the non-fatal shooting of a five-year-old boy, also of Detroit.
It is further alleged that the victim was struck in the arm by the gunfire.
The juvenile respondent has been charged with one count of Careless Discharge – Causing Injury or Death and one count of Felony Firearm.
